Output 84d8112aac653564efdbd73a9086326d566593324313329b474f9685bb18edda:0

value
566902
script pubkey
OP_0 OP_PUSHBYTES_32 03f817a9cd27be77eb0bc68b066b3bc0b567566b8a871de2faa8f0ae0f15066d
address
bc1qq0up02wdy7l806ctc69sv6emcz6kw4nt32r3mch64rc2urc4qeksnqcm84
transaction
84d8112aac653564efdbd73a9086326d566593324313329b474f9685bb18edda
spent
true